A leading independent school on the outskirts of York is seeking an enthusiastic and dynamic PE Teacher for January 2026.
PE Teacher required from January 2026. York (Wigginton Area) – Independent Day School. Seeking a specialist to deliver a broad PE curriculum with emphasis on performance pathways, wellbeing, and participation for all pupils. You will deliver PE across KS3–KS5, supporting both high-performance squads and core PE groups. The role requires creativity in lesson design, strong pastoral instincts, and enthusiasm for leading extracurricular sport and weekend fixtures.
Experience and Qualifications
- QTS desirable; strong PE teaching/coaching experience essential.
- Degree in PE, Sport Science or a related field.
- Experience differentiating for mixed-ability groups and developing performance programmes.
- Confidence leading extracurricular sport and enrichment.
School Information
This independent school prides itself on character development, wellbeing and high-quality teaching. Its extensive facilities include a sports centre, fitness suite, playing fields and specialist studios. Staff benefit from small class sizes, dedicated sport technicians, and strong investment in professional development. Highly rewarding role with exceptional pastoral and professional support. Access to specialist coaching CPD and multi-sport development pathways. Opportunity to lead teams, events and outdoor learning experiences.
